Asuming you are labeling the folders correctly in capitals i.e. VIDEO_TS & AUDIO_TS then it sounds like you are not closing the disc.

When you have loaded your files into the Gui before burning select > Options > DVD recording type > TAO "closed". Does this solve it now?

Nero would work as well (nero 6.0.0.11)- but i prefer Stomp, Nero has some DVD compliance issues.

When you burn with Record Now, you aren't getting any burn errors are you?

If not i'm stumped- I was going to say make sure that you dvd burner is burner selected, but then you wouldn't even get to burningas there wouldn't be a disc in your cd writer!

The only other thing i can think of is that there maybe a conflict between Record Now and other burning programs you have on your hd- I've only got nero and Recordnow.

Other suggestions are make sure you have DMA enabled in the IDE ATA/ATAPI controllers in Device manager.

The other thing may be your ASPI driver- but i'm not too sure about that one
